Summary:
The Trenton Independent School District (Isd) operates three schools: Trenton Elementary, Trenton Middle, and Trenton High School. These schools serve students from pre-kindergarten through 12th grade in the Trenton area.
Trenton High School stands out as the strongest performer in the district, with a 3-star rating, impressive 4-year graduation rate of 97.9%, and test scores that exceed the state average in several subjects. In contrast, Trenton Middle has seen a decline in its performance, dropping from a 3-star to a 1-star rating, and struggling with lower proficiency rates compared to the state, particularly in Mathematics and Science. Trenton Elementary also shows promising performance, outpacing the district and state averages in several key STAAR exams, despite having a higher percentage of free and reduced lunch recipients.
The data suggests that the Trenton Independent School District (Isd) has a mix of strong and weaker performing schools. While Trenton High School and Trenton Elementary are standouts, the district may need to focus on improving outcomes at Trenton Middle through targeted interventions and support.
